Tirigon wrote...

follis2 wrote...

I forgot one important thing: I just recently discovered that I could delay fighting the Desire demons on the 3rd and 4th floor in the Mage Tower until after I got the Litany of Adralla, which is super effective against these demons. That made those previously very hard fights a piece of cake.



What does it do? I always thought the litany´s effect was only against the scripted events in the fight against uldred...


It does massive damage (142 points in one single use) to the demons and the skeletons (on 4th floor). Strangely enough, since it is said to work against mind domination, the obsessed templar on the 4th floor is unaffected. But him alone is not very hard to fight. As a matter of fact, it also works against the demons and shades in the room right before meeting Cullen. I was also very surprised that the Litany worked in other fights apart from Uldred. It makes the mentioned fights infinitely easier.

Lots of insanely good stuff in this thread, much of which I didn't know.



Mana Clash does serious damage to Shades and Ash Wraiths. For the longest time I only ever used it on Mages.



Shale isn't a weak Fighter with good dialog. She's a solid multiclassed Mage / Cleric, so long as you micro-manage her in combat or set up her tactics. Speaking of which...



Set up every character's Tactics, and remember that they check their actions in order. With tactics set up, characters who seem lame turn awesome.

Good point on tactics old book. My favorite is to have each character set to use a health poultice or lyrium potion when their health/mana gets low. That saved me quite a lot of micromanaging.



I also learned that with the exception of a very few locations in Ferelden, you can leave an area before completing the quest and get more supplies/sell more loot and then go back. This is especially helpful in the Deep Roads in Orzammar because it is such a long quest and you pick up so much loot. Going back to Orzammar in between major locales saved me doubling back due to full inventory or reverting to an old save due to running out of health poultices.

When you attach matching crystals to Shale, there is some sort of item set bonus.



When in the Deep Roads, you can use the World Map to return to camp. This beats making multiple trips back to Ruck.



When taking 4th tier Stealing, you may Pickpocket your opponent in battle, then still loot the corpse when you kill them. This is nice for those foes that are not always so friendly, and let you Steal before fights.

A small dragon in the throne room. You know those floor tiles that click when you walk on them? Put one character on each, then click the throne. Dragon fight.
